Cardinal direction
Four main compass directions: north, east, south, west.
Cardinal directions are the four main compass points: north, east, south, and west. Their corresponding azimuths—the clockwise horizontal angle measured from north—are 0° (or 360°), 90°, 180°, and 270°, respectively. Between these lie the four intercardinal, or ordinal, directions: northeast (45°), southeast (135°), southwest (225°), and northwest (315°). Further subdivision yields eight secondary intercardinal directions, such as north-northeast and west-southwest, creating a total of 16 named points. Even finer divisions, like north by east, produce a 32-point compass rose. Beyond geography, cardinal directions can be extended to include vertical axes (up and down), forming a three-dimensional Cartesian coordinate system. In astronomy, the cardinal points of a celestial body are defined by the intersection of its limb with lines toward the celestial poles; the order of points around the disk—North, West, South, East—is opposite to a terrestrial map because the observer looks upward. The Germanic names for the directions entered Romance languages during the Migration Period, replacing Latin terms. The word "north" derives from a Proto-Indo-European root meaning "submerged" or "left of the rising sun." "East" comes from a root for "dawn," while "south" is related to the word for "Sun," and "west" stems from a term for "evening." Many cultures associate specific winds with these directions; for instance, classical Greek culture characterized winds by their cardinal and intercardinal origins.

The Germanic origin of the names—north from Proto-Germanic *norþ-, east from *aus-t- (dawn), south from *sunþ- (region of the Sun), and west from *wes-t- (evening)—reflects ancient linguistic roots. Cultural variations associate cardinal directions with colors, winds, and mythological creatures, as seen in Chinese traditions linking east with green/blue, south with red, west with white, north with black, and center with yellow.
